Astraea Septile Chiron

There is a faint, fated, almost sacred thread between the Astraea theme and your wound, where helping others hold their ideals through disappointment feels like a calling that rose from your own faith being broken. The pull is numinous and persistent. Honor the vocation without becoming the wounded idealist who withdrew and never came back.

Sources

  • George, Asteroid Goddesses (1986)Reads Astraea by her myth, the star-maiden of justice who withdrew from the fallen world to become the constellation Virgo, as a point of fairness, idealism, and uncompromising integrity.
  • Hand, Horoscope Symbols (1981)Treats the meeting of idealism and the wound as an inner dynamic of disillusionment turned to healing.
  • Tierney, Dynamics of Aspect Analysis (1983)Reads the septile as a seventh-harmonic aspect of fated, inspired, almost compulsive pull.
